Output e6b95c3c0c5ecd5c2fd8bcab5ee5146c95899903b16045b03fa2a04647d78d04:0

value
21963588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3754ca8936021760e5a6e908384b5fb050845 OP_EQUAL
address
3BMEXTXzLt8a7s7tUwzih4voieEKMW5smg
transaction
e6b95c3c0c5ecd5c2fd8bcab5ee5146c95899903b16045b03fa2a04647d78d04
spent
true